Basic Movie Details

  • Movie Name: Barbie
  • Category: Hollywood
  • Language: English
  • Release Date: July 21, 2023
  • Director: Greta Gerwig
  • Main Cast: Margot Robbie, Ryan Gosling, America Ferrera, Kate McKinnon, Issa Rae, Rhea Perlman, Will Ferrell, Michael Cera, Simu Liu
  • Runtime: 114 minutes
  • Where to Watch: Max (streaming), also available for digital purchase and rental on various platforms.
  • Budget: Estimated budget is around $145 million. This figure covers the costs of making the movie, from filming to special effects.

Opening Day at the Box Office

"Barbie" started its run with a bang. On its opening day, Friday, July 21, 2023, the movie earned about $70.5 million in the domestic USA market. This included earnings from Thursday night previews, showing how excited people were to see it right away.

Worldwide, the opening day numbers were also very strong. The film pulled in an estimated $356.3 million globally during its first weekend. This showed it was going to be a huge hit right from the start. People truly flocked to theaters to see the pink phenomenon.

Latest Total Box Office Collection

The movie "Barbie" went on to achieve truly massive numbers. Its final worldwide collection reached an incredible $1.446 billion. This made it one of the highest-grossing films of all time.

In its domestic USA run, the film collected about $636.2 million. The international markets added another $810.1 million to its total. These numbers show just how globally popular the movie became. These figures are based on its final reported totals.

Hit or Flop Status

"Barbie" is without a doubt a Blockbuster. It cost around $145 million to make. It then earned over $1.446 billion worldwide. This means it made more than ten times its budget back. This kind of success is very rare and makes it one of the biggest hits in movie history.

Cast Performance

Margot Robbie did a fantastic job as Stereotypical Barbie. She brought a lot of charm and depth to the character, showing Barbie's journey from innocent perfection to a more complex understanding of life. Her acting truly carried the emotional weight of the story.

Ryan Gosling was a standout as Ken. He delivered a performance that was both incredibly funny and surprisingly heartfelt. He perfectly captured Ken's struggles to find his place, and his songs were a highlight for many viewers. His comedic timing was just perfect.

America Ferrera also made a big impact as Gloria. Her character was very relatable, and her powerful speech about the challenges women face resonated with many people. She brought a grounded and honest feeling to the movie.

Other cast members like Kate McKinnon and Will Ferrell added a lot of fun to the film. McKinnon's Weird Barbie was quirky and memorable, while Ferrell's CEO character was perfectly over the top. Everyone played their part well and made the world of Barbie come alive.
